Subject: Audit-log viewer shipping tonight

Hey release folks — the new Ledgerpane audit-log viewer goes out with tonight's train. Filtering by actor and time range finally works, and exports no longer choke past 50k rows. If someone pages you about missing entries, it's almost certainly the 5-minute ingest lag, not data loss. Quick sanity check: open any org and confirm events render. The build you should verify against is pinned below.

build token for fajop-kageg: htk14_a2d40227103e0f

## Runbook: dispatch-heuristic v7

Scope: swaps Roamcart's driver-assignment heuristic from nearest-idle to weighted ETA scoring. Pre-checks: replay last Tuesday's dispatch log through the shadow scorer; assignment delta must stay under 8%. Deploy order: scoring service, then dispatch API, then mobile config flag. Rollback: flip `heuristic_v7` off, no restart needed. Watch `assign_latency_p95` for 30 min post-deploy. Artifacts must be signed before the dispatch fleet will pull them; use the key below.

release key, tafop-tadug: bky9_Ag7uEujh4

### Runbook: InkMill Markdown Pipeline — Renderer Stall

If rendered previews stop updating, first check the InkMill worker queue depth; a stall above five minutes means the sanitizer stage is wedged. Drain the queue with `inkmill drain --safe`, then restart workers one at a time to preserve cache warmth. Record the restart in the incident log, and include the build token printed below.

trace token, bawig-yageg: htk6_3563df

The app streams narration for exhibits at the Verrow Gallery of Industry and caches audio locally for offline use. No location tracking occurs beyond anonymous beacon proximity events, which are discarded after the session ends. Account creation is optional; anonymous mode stores nothing server-side. All traffic uses TLS, and cached files are purged on app close. For a copy of our latest penetration test summary or to report a vulnerability, reach out to the security desk at the address below.

pager mailbox: frador@nelvrocorp.internal